    Who surrounds the Halterner reservoir, meets two longer, beautiful routes in the forest. One of them is the 2,543-meter-long Carl-Homann-Weg, which, starting at the end of the Strandallee at the Stadtmühlenbucht, leads along the northern shore of the lake to the Stockwieser Damm. Both pedestrians and cyclists have their fun here, because at high temperatures, the trees lining the path donate soothing shade. The path is lined by a long row of trees planted by wedding couples.

    Those who have rested first at the newly designed Stadtmühlenbucht or in the restaurant Zur Kajüte, get through the forest either for boat rental on Stockwieser Damm, for further rest stop Lakeside Inn on the Stever or take a branch off the main path to more cool and narrow forest trails to explore. On the way there are several viewpoints, where cozy benches or picnic tables invite you to enjoy the view of the reservoir. In summer, the pleasure boat Die Möwe and its guests sail along the shore at regular intervals.
    The namesake of the path is a mayor who ruled the maritime city from 1906 to 1926.

      The Haltern reservoir is a dam at Haltern am See. It was built from 1927 to 1930, holds 20.5 million cubic meters of water and belongs to Gelsenwasser AG. The Stever and the Halterner Mühlenbach are stowed. The dam is 1300 meters long and 8.9 meters high. Wikipedia
